RAINFALL WATER REUSE

    In the last years, the reuse of rainfall water is becoming more known, not only by environmental advantages but also by economical causes.  In houses, only the third part of used water has to be drinking water, meanwhile two thirds of the water can be reused from rainwater for many different applications like: water for bathroom lavatories, for plants and gardens watering, for clothes washing, vehicles washing, etc. Drinking water will obviously be indispensable in different applications (cooking, personal hygiene…) but the objective consists on reducing two thirds of the drinking water consumption. This reduction is really interesting, therefore State and Council Governments are going for this water management strategy.

Reusing rainwater for irrigation and watering is the most usual application. The needed equipment in this case is quite simple, with a water tank connected to the roof drainage of the house with a previous anti-leaves filter. In the case of reusing rainwater for housing applications, a separate piping of drink water and reused water is needed. Before entering into the house it is recommended to install a management system to control the availability of rainwater in the tank, and if not, to temporarily use drinking water.
